Latest figures released by NHS England indicate that Wye Valley NHS Trust hospitals in Herefordshire are not currently treating any patients for COVID-19.

NHS figures show that the last time that Wye Valley NHS Trust was treating patients for COVID-19 in Herefordshire was on 13th May. Since that date, no further patients have been admitted into hospital with COVID-19 (As of 1st June) in Herefordshire.

In terms of patients requiring mechanical ventilation, latest figures released by NHS England indicated that no patients at hospitals in Herefordshire were requiring treatment involving mechanical ventilation for COVID-19. Data also shows that no patients have required mechanical ventilation for COVID-19 at hospitals in Herefordshire since early in April.

In England, 801 patients are currently being treated at hospital for COVID-19, with 116 patients requiring mechanical ventilation. In the Midlands, 138 patients are currently being treated for COVID-19 at hospital, with 15 of them requiring mechanical ventilation.
